The Honeoye Bulldogs will square off against the Finney Falcons at 7:45 p.m. on Monday. Both teams are coming into the game red-hot, with Honeoye sitting on 18 straight victories and Finney on five.
Honeoye is on a roll after a high-stakes playoff matchup on Friday. They enjoyed a cozy 67-48 win over Mount Morris. Given the Bulldogs' advantage in MaxPreps' New York basketball rankings (they are ranked 140th, while the Blue Devils are ranked 583rd),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Pavilion typically has all the answers at home, but on Friday Finney proved too difficult a challenge. They took down the Golden Gophers 69-51.
Finney's victory bumped their record up to 5-1. As for Honeoye, they pushed their record up to 18-1 with the win, which was their 11th straight at home dating back to last season.
